Color Management in Digital Photography: Ten Easy Steps to True Colors in PhotoshopColor management is one of the essential elements, yet major stumbling blocks in digital photography. The vast majority of digital photographers really wish they didn't have to be concerned with color management, yet the basic process of moving images from capture to print becomes impractical without it.
